## Further Reading

Encoding detection in Parchlight is deliberately conservative: we only trust byte-order marks and a short statistical sniff of the first 8 KB, and we never silently transcode user uploads. Before modifying the detector, read the design notes covering why we rejected full-file scans, how ambiguous Latin variants are resolved, and the fallback ladder for undeclared charsets. These notes also list known edge cases from the Marroway import batch. The complete rationale and test corpus are documented on the internal page below.

operations page: https://confluence.zemvarlabs.internal/projects/display/browse/display/8963

**Briefing: Haverlane Depot Lease**

Welcome aboard — this one lands on your desk first. Our lease at the Haverlane depot expires in five months, and the landlord, Corvid Estates, is pushing a 22% hike. Dennick has scoped two alternative sites near Ostermoor, both cheaper but needing fit-out. We want your steer before countering. The strategic angle is captured in the note below.

internal memo for kahif-hawip: Headcount on the Quenix team goes from 3 to 140 by the end of January. Gross margin on Quenix came in at 5 percent against a plan of 5 percent.

## Runbook: Catalog Cache Invalidation (Merrow Storefront)

When product records change in the Lanternwell catalog service, invalidation messages fan out to the edge caches via the Quillbus topic. If stale prices are reported: first confirm the publisher lag gauge is under ten seconds, then issue a scoped purge for the affected category only — a full flush overloads origin. Record every manual purge in the ops log, including the deploy token shown below.

session token of bajeg-bajop = htk4_6c57

## Tuning the Driftnet Sweeper

Driftnet walks the Opaline cluster looking for orphaned volumes, dangling snapshots, and zombie load balancers nobody claims. By default it's cautious — long grace periods, dry-run on anything tagged `keep-maybe`. If you're tightening it up for a cost push, change one knob at a time and watch the reclaim dashboard for a day before touching the next. Deletions are batched, so a bad setting bites slowly. The defaults we ship are listed below.

constants for yaduf-fahag:
BUDGETS = {
    "kelix": 528,
    "briwyn": 734,
}